Analysis
In 2026, unemployment rate,percent in Australia stood at 4.1%.
That represents a change of down 2.2% on the previous year and down 28.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, unemployment rate,percent in Australia peaked at 10.9% in 1993 and was at its lowest, 3.7%, in 2023.
That places Australia 50th out of 71 countries with data for 2026,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 37 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 8.8% | 6.9% | 10.9% | 10 |
| 2000s | 5.5% | 4.2% | 6.8% | 10 |
| 2010s | 5.5% | 5.1% | 6.1% | 10 |
| 2020s | 4.5% | 3.7% | 6.5% | 7 |
